In Canada, Liberal Prime Minister Mark Carney won the federal election this week with his message to stand up to President Donald Trump and his policies.
But in three cities in Ontario, liberal incumbents who campaigned against Trump lost their seats. That includes Detroit’s neighbor, Windsor, where the CBC reports Conservatives swept the area for the first time in 95 years.
Ahead of the election, WDET’s All Things Considered host and Senior News Editor Russ McNamara spent some time in Windsor talking to more than a dozen Canadians. He joined The Metro to share what he learned from those conversations.
